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8696470015 9668948394 92127809735
217141 5791675829
217141 5791675829
049391568 56930204107 07560330606
All about undefined
Interested in learning more?
217141 5791675829
049391568 56930204107 07560330606
See more
013 82293639259 82
0561 7591 31
See more
189621521 2712
82 515 1234
See more